Devils' Fayne out 3-4 months

New Jersey Devils defenseman Mark Fayne had wrist surgery on Friday and may miss the start of the 2012-13 season, NHL.com reported.

Fayne had the scapholunate ligament of his left wrist repaired, and that typically sidelines a player for 3-4 months.

Fayne, 25, is one of three players the Devils tendered qualifying offers to on Monday.

He had four goals and 13 assists while playing all 82 regular-season games this past season. He had three assists in the postseason.
